Overview This page contains the latest trade data of Olives (Provisionally Preserved). In 2023, Olives (Provisionally Preserved) were the world's 3726th most traded product, with a total trade of $184M. Between 2022 and 2023 the exports of Olives (Provisionally Preserved) grew by 16.6%, from $158M to $184M. Trade in Olives (Provisionally Preserved) represent 0.00081% of total world trade.
Olives (Provisionally Preserved) are a part of Preserved Vegetables.
Exports In 2023 the top exporters of Olives (Provisionally Preserved) were Spain ($55.6M), Greece ($46.6M), Egypt ($25.7M), Portugal ($13.7M), and Argentina ($12.9M).
Imports In 2023 the top importers of Olives (Provisionally Preserved) were United States ($29.2M), Spain ($25.2M), Italy ($13.9M), Australia ($13.7M), and France ($12.7M).
